编号 题目 状态 分数 总时间 内存 代码 / 答案文件 提交者 提交时间
#5016 #1031. 统计 Wrong Answer 0 6304 ms 2000 K C++ 17 / 799 B t330034024 2024-02-25 14:59:53
显示原始代码
#include <bits/stdc++.h>
#define ll long long

using namespace std;
const int N = 200005;
int n, m, a[N], num[N];

int read() {
    int f = 1, x = 0;
    char c;
    c = getchar();
    while (c < '0' || c > '9') {
        if (c == '-')
            f = -1;
        c = getchar();
    }
    while (c >= '0' && c <= '9') {
        x = x * 10 + c - '0';
        c = getchar();
    }
    return x * f;
}

int main() {
    n = read(), m = read();

    int cnt;
    for (int i = 1; i <= n; i++) {
        a[i] = read();
        if (a[i] == a[i - 1])
            num[i] = num[i - 1] + 1;
        else
            num[i] = 1;
    }

    int l, r;
    for (int i = 1; i <= m; i++) {
        int ans = 0;
        l = read(), r = read();

        for (int i = l; i <= r;) {
            ans++;
            if (num[i] <= r - i)
                i += num[i];

            else
                i = r + 1;
        }
        printf("%d\n", ans);
    }
}
子任务 #1
Wrong Answer
得分:0
测试点 #1
Wrong Answer
得分:0
用时:80 ms
内存:2000 KiB

输入文件(1.in

200000 200000
11 26 100 52 33 39 40 91 95 44 32 91 50 51 30 11 85 76 43 29 16 98 2 31 5 85 2 24 100 
<3161126 bytes omitted>

答案文件(1.out

2
1
3
3
3
1
3
1
3
2
2
3
3
3
1
1
2
3
2
2
1
3
2
1
2
3
3
1
1
3
3
3
1
3
2
3
1
3
2
3
3
3
2
2
2
2
3
2
3
1

<399900 bytes omitted>

用户输出

2
1
3
3
3
1
3
1
3
2
2
3
3
3
1
1
2
3
2
2
1
3
2
1
2
3
3
1
1
3
3
3
1
3
2
3
1
3
2
3
3
3
2
2
2
2
3
2
3
1
3
3
1
2
1
3
3
2
1
1
3
3
1
1

<399872 bytes omitted>

Special Judge 信息

Files user_out and answer differ

系统信息

Exited with return code 0
测试点 #2
Wrong Answer
得分:0
用时:55 ms
内存:404 KiB

输入文件(2.in

5000 5000
30 34 48 34 20 22 33 13 9 16 14 24 26 13 20 28 14 26 45 23 21 44 44 18 21 12 28 35 8 6 14 
<59648 bytes omitted>

答案文件(2.out

2716
905
1737
2697
2702
1782
508
668
3216
2350
339
896
1059
1293
1670
1172
133
2204
3027
786
295
149
<21672 bytes omitted>

用户输出

2716
905
1737
2697
2702
1782
508
668
3216
2350
339
896
1059
1293
1670
1172
133
2204
3027
786
295
1494
1584
1965
166
4599
581
323
<21644 bytes omitted>

Special Judge 信息

Files user_out and answer differ

系统信息

Exited with return code 0
测试点 #3
Wrong Answer
得分:0
用时:53 ms
内存:348 KiB

输入文件(3.in

5000 5000
3 14 28 28 47 9 28 5 44 7 10 8 12 1 3 25 3 39 26 38 44 27 23 9 7 14 8 45 49 40 18 12 10 8 
<59703 bytes omitted>

答案文件(3.out

713
390
1005
2215
319
1140
1281
420
597
26
1472
1231
591
1882
65
349
429
549
54
1545
138
995
1008
44
<21676 bytes omitted>

用户输出

713
391
1006
2216
319
1141
1281
420
598
26
1473
1232
591
1883
65
349
429
549
54
1545
138
996
1009
442
81
217
3031
632
152
1597
2
<21648 bytes omitted>

Special Judge 信息

Files user_out and answer differ

系统信息

Exited with return code 0
测试点 #4
Wrong Answer
得分:0
用时:27 ms
内存:516 KiB

输入文件(4.in

5000 5000
7 5 40 17 42 11 18 20 3 16 13 40 10 43 33 45 7 37 23 40 45 28 3 15 9 15 22 33 4 6 6 34 39 
<59585 bytes omitted>

答案文件(4.out

685
953
2247
156
1121
1396
278
55
1952
409
1239
23
213
672
894
4456
443
828
626
1415
2366
729
3646
1
<21619 bytes omitted>

用户输出

685
954
2248
156
1121
1397
278
55
1953
409
1239
23
212
672
894
4457
443
829
626
1415
2367
729
3647
1403
2074
2590
2755
983
969
2
<21591 bytes omitted>

Special Judge 信息

Files user_out and answer differ

系统信息

Exited with return code 0
测试点 #5
Time Limit Exceeded
得分:0
用时:1014 ms
内存:1888 KiB

输入文件(5.in

200000 200000
90 44 50 6 64 41 23 49 34 56 70 99 36 74 97 95 97 42 29 59 27 11 64 77 12 98 46 88 23 
<3055511 bytes omitted>

答案文件(5.out

111484
581
4481
41720
57559
95897
71651
153878
84620
114049
43362
1386
4842
90527
54368
5047
58718
4
<1182457 bytes omitted>

用户输出

111497
581
4481
41726
57563
95906
71659
153895
84632
114061
43364
1386
4843
90537
54375
5048
58724
43531
15273
4988
20732
141808
<28544 bytes omitted>
测试点 #6
Time Limit Exceeded
得分:0
用时:1004 ms
内存:1908 KiB

输入文件(6.in

200000 200000
13 41 3 93 56 71 54 20 22 19 50 31 87 15 68 6 92 27 56 77 34 40 8 66 67 7 21 93 74 36 
<3056730 bytes omitted>

答案文件(6.out

26216
10998
42031
39413
17052
5585
69403
69954
11172
15505
3789
8100
73678
56240
18385
116172
22668

<1181739 bytes omitted>

用户输出

26220
10998
42034
39417
17055
5585
69410
69960
11173
15507
3790
8103
73685
56244
18385
116181
22671
49047
11606
26582
46596
3332
<16256 bytes omitted>
测试点 #7
Time Limit Exceeded
得分:0
用时:1014 ms
内存:1844 KiB

输入文件(7.in

200000 200000
41 23 62 72 72 29 95 67 96 12 51 46 94 36 2 53 33 15 1 57 34 71 50 91 36 14 13 97 69 4
<3056468 bytes omitted>

答案文件(7.out

100435
2282
10868
34940
103350
38707
137858
11245
21462
21425
14845
23253
26671
14396
14326
25606
17
<1182763 bytes omitted>

用户输出

100444
2282
10870
34941
103359
38708
137868
11246
21462
21426
14846
23254
26672
14397
14326
25606
1784
40441
17082
16798
78854
1
<16256 bytes omitted>
测试点 #8
Time Limit Exceeded
得分:0
用时:1005 ms
内存:1904 KiB

输入文件(8.in

200000 200000
84 27 19 22 75 29 90 41 23 74 96 15 67 69 16 30 56 60 76 91 23 12 56 95 49 55 32 72 36
<3056076 bytes omitted>

答案文件(8.out

104616
7996
132597
51219
24118
55100
61451
114288
148738
4590
51098
148612
100281
89297
7729
22848
9
<1182561 bytes omitted>

用户输出

104627
7996
132609
51226
24119
55105
61454
114299
148750
4590
51100
148624
100288
89304
7729
22849
9883
2282
76994
44280
169320

<28544 bytes omitted>
测试点 #9
Time Limit Exceeded
得分:0
用时:1006 ms
内存:1892 KiB

输入文件(9.in

200000 200000
39 87 1 72 86 77 36 99 59 36 65 36 9 67 22 12 3 90 37 72 79 35 92 100 80 12 89 29 88 1
<3056729 bytes omitted>

答案文件(9.out

8931
3183
19548
17906
55354
21718
72977
3013
684
137889
35813
15463
50003
13965
106127
188580
66907

<1182002 bytes omitted>

用户输出

8932
3184
19551
17907
55358
21719
72984
3013
684
137901
35816
15463
50009
13966
106137
188595
66913
45794
50773
126818
37024
262
<20352 bytes omitted>
测试点 #10
Time Limit Exceeded
得分:0
用时:1046 ms
内存:1908 KiB

输入文件(10.in

200000 200000
24 28 42 60 86 30 41 3 89 22 21 69 6 59 56 87 42 86 25 77 56 93 88 36 52 16 12 41 85 4
<3056172 bytes omitted>

答案文件(10.out

127493
39969
44706
132115
11022
117960
140958
14907
32522
137406
14497
97527
2196
96276
70503
33378

<1182128 bytes omitted>

用户输出

127503
39970
44711
132126
11024
117969
140970
14908
32528
137416
14497
97536
2196
96283
70510
33383
57011
64138
20667
131137
229
<28544 bytes omitted>